About

Columbia Sportswear Company is a multi-brand global in outdoor, active and lifestyle products, including apparel, footwear, accessories, and equipment. It provides products through four brands: Columbia, SOREL, Mountain Hardwear and prAna. Its Columbia brand offers authentic, high-value outdoor apparel, footwear, accessories and equipment products suited for hiking, trail running, snow, and fishing and hunting activities, as well as everyday outdoor activities. SOREL brand offers footwear. Its Mountain Hardwear brand continues to offer essential, premium apparel, accessories and equipment products for climbers, mountaineers, skiers, snowboarders, and trail athletes. Its prAna brand offers apparel and accessories. Its products are designed to be used for all seasons, activities and locations. It sells its products in more than 110 countries and operate in four reportable segments: United States, Latin America and Asia Pacific (LAAP),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A), and Canada.

Columbia Sportswear Had A Flat Quarter, But Underlying Trends Are Not That Good

Columbia Sportswear (COLM) delivered slightly better-than-expected Q3 results, but underlying trends remain challenged, especially in the US and direct-to-consumer channels. COLM faces ongoing margin pressure from tariffs and rising SG&A, with FY25 operating margins expected to decline and further headwinds likely in FY26. Product and marketing innovation, including new campaigns and higher-priced items, offer some positives, but the impact remains uncertain.
